    Arthur-Martin 792.08 washing machine modification.

    Detailed view of the timer This is a "Sibel" timer (made in France) with two motors: The big one on the left for step by step and cam positioning (very convinient feature because the timer button is easy to turn). The shorter one on the right for the fast cam (washing motor reversing) and the...

    Arthur-Martin 792.08 washing machine modification.

    The modified diagram and a small circuit description: On the left there is the 220V line and the main switch. Then the step by step timer motor controlled by the 64-58 switch for cam positioning, A-B for going to the next step, 31-25 for temperature control and 33-39 for reduce the final spin...

    New member from France.

    And the (dusty) Philips T635: This one makes a sort "spin drain" (not so spectacular than the Indesit), the spinning starts at 200rpm with the tub full of water and the speed increases gradually to max 550rpm when the tub empties.
